Restaurants Scottsdale

Julios Too

Address
7305 E Camelback Rd
Place
Scottsdale , AZ 85251-3403
Landline
(480) 423-1500

Description

Julios Too can be found at 7305 E Camelback Rd . The following is offered: Restaurants - In Scottsdale there are 254 other Restaurants.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Restaurants
(480)423-1500 (480)-423-1500 +14804231500

Map 7305 E Camelback Rd